Potential Causes of Neon Screen Colors

Several factors can contribute to the appearance of neon colors on your screen. These can range from simple software glitches to more serious hardware malfunctions. Let’s explore the most common culprits:

Graphics Driver Issues

Your graphics card and its associated driver software are responsible for translating the digital information into the images you see on your screen. Corrupted, outdated, or incompatible graphics drivers are a primary cause of color distortion problems, including the neon screen effect.

Outdated Drivers

Drivers are constantly being updated to fix bugs, improve performance, and ensure compatibility with new software and hardware. If your graphics driver is several versions behind, it might lack the necessary instructions to properly render colors, leading to unexpected results.

Corrupted Drivers

Sometimes, drivers can become corrupted due to software conflicts, incomplete installations, or even malware. A corrupted driver can cause a wide range of issues, including color distortions, screen flickering, and system crashes.

Incompatible Drivers

Installing the wrong driver for your graphics card or operating system can also lead to problems. This is particularly true if you’re using a generic driver instead of the one specifically designed for your hardware.

Display Settings and Calibration

Incorrect display settings can also cause colors to appear unnaturally vibrant. This could be due to accidental adjustments to color profiles, contrast settings, or other display parameters.

Incorrect Color Profiles

Color profiles are designed to ensure accurate color reproduction across different devices. If you’re using the wrong color profile or if your profile is corrupted, it can lead to color distortions.

High Contrast Settings

Excessively high contrast settings can exaggerate the differences between light and dark areas, making colors appear more intense than they should.

Other Display Settings

Settings like saturation and hue can also affect color appearance. If these settings are misconfigured, they can contribute to the neon screen effect.

Hardware Problems

While software issues are more common, hardware problems can also be the culprit. This is especially true for older monitors or graphics cards.

Monitor Problems

A failing monitor can exhibit a variety of symptoms, including color distortions. This could be due to problems with the monitor’s internal circuitry or its backlight.

Graphics Card Failure

A failing graphics card can also cause color problems. This is more likely to occur if the card is overheating or if it’s experiencing other hardware issues.

Cable Issues

While less common, a damaged or loose cable connecting your computer to your monitor can also cause display problems. This is especially true for older VGA cables, which are more susceptible to interference. A faulty HDMI or DisplayPort cable can also cause issues, although they are less prone to problems than VGA.

Software Conflicts

In some cases, conflicts between different software applications can lead to display problems. This is particularly true for applications that directly interact with your graphics card.

Conflicting Applications

Certain applications might try to override your display settings or interfere with your graphics driver. This can lead to unexpected color distortions.

Operating System Issues

Rarely, an issue with the operating system itself can cause display problems. This is more likely to occur if your operating system is outdated or if it’s experiencing other stability issues.

Accessibility Features

Windows and macOS have accessibility features designed to assist users with visual impairments. Some of these features, like color filters, can inadvertently cause the screen to display abnormal colors if they are accidentally enabled or misconfigured.

Troubleshooting Steps: Fixing the Neon Screen

Now that we’ve explored the potential causes, let’s move on to troubleshooting. The following steps are designed to help you diagnose and fix the problem. Start with the simplest solutions and work your way up to the more complex ones.

Restart Your Computer

This might seem obvious, but restarting your computer is often the easiest and most effective way to resolve temporary software glitches. A simple reboot can clear out corrupted data and reset your system to a stable state.

Check Your Cables

Make sure that the cable connecting your computer to your monitor is securely plugged in at both ends. Try using a different cable to rule out the possibility of a faulty connection. If possible, test with a different type of cable (e.g., switch from HDMI to DisplayPort, or vice-versa) to see if the issue persists.

Update Your Graphics Drivers

Updating your graphics drivers is one of the most crucial steps in troubleshooting display problems. Here’s how to do it:

  1. Identify Your Graphics Card: Determine the manufacturer and model of your graphics card. You can find this information in Device Manager (search for “Device Manager” in Windows) under “Display adapters.” On macOS, go to “About This Mac” > “System Report” > “Graphics/Displays.”

  2. Download the Latest Drivers: Visit the website of your graphics card manufacturer (Nvidia, AMD, or Intel) and download the latest drivers for your card and operating system.

  3. Install the Drivers: Follow the on-screen instructions to install the drivers. It’s generally recommended to perform a clean installation, which removes any previous driver files before installing the new ones. This can help prevent conflicts.

Roll Back Your Graphics Drivers

If the problem started after you recently updated your graphics drivers, it’s possible that the new drivers are causing the issue. In this case, rolling back to a previous version might resolve the problem.

  1. Open Device Manager: Search for “Device Manager” in Windows.

  2. Locate Your Graphics Card: Expand “Display adapters” and right-click on your graphics card.

  3. Select Properties: Choose “Properties” from the context menu.

  4. Go to the Driver Tab: Click on the “Driver” tab.

  5. Roll Back Driver: If the “Roll Back Driver” button is available (not grayed out), click on it and follow the on-screen instructions.

Check Your Display Settings

Make sure that your display settings are configured correctly.

  1. Open Display Settings: In Windows, right-click on the desktop and select “Display settings.” On macOS, go to “System Preferences” > “Displays.”

  2. Adjust Resolution and Refresh Rate: Ensure that your screen resolution and refresh rate are set to the recommended values for your monitor.

  3. Check Color Calibration: Look for options related to color calibration or color profiles. You may need to search for “Color Management” in Windows or use the “Calibrate” option in macOS Displays settings. Try selecting a different color profile or resetting the calibration to default settings.

  4. Adjust Contrast and Brightness: Make sure that your contrast and brightness settings are not set too high. Experiment with different settings to find a comfortable balance.

Disable Accessibility Features

If you suspect that accessibility features might be causing the problem, disable them and see if it resolves the issue.

  1. Open Accessibility Settings: In Windows, search for “Ease of Access settings.” On macOS, go to “System Preferences” > “Accessibility.”

  2. Check Color Filters: Look for options related to color filters or color adjustments. Disable any filters that are currently enabled.

  3. Experiment with Other Settings: Review other accessibility settings that might affect color appearance, such as high contrast mode or color inversion.

Test Your Monitor on Another Device

To determine whether the problem is with your monitor or your computer, try connecting your monitor to another device, such as a different computer or a game console. If the neon colors are still present on the other device, then the problem is likely with the monitor itself.

Run a Hardware Diagnostic

Some computers have built-in hardware diagnostic tools that can help identify problems with your graphics card or other hardware components. Refer to your computer’s manual for instructions on how to run these diagnostics.

Check for Overheating

Overheating can cause a variety of problems, including display issues. Make sure that your computer’s cooling system is working properly and that your graphics card is not overheating. Check the fans and heatsinks for dust accumulation and clean them if necessary.

Reinstall Your Operating System

As a last resort, you can try reinstalling your operating system. This will erase all of your data, so be sure to back up your important files before proceeding. A fresh installation of the operating system can eliminate any software conflicts or corrupted files that might be causing the problem.

Could a faulty cable be causing the neon colors on my screen?

Yes, a faulty or damaged video cable can definitely contribute to the appearance of neon or incorrect colors on your screen. The cable is responsible for transmitting the video signal from your computer’s graphics card to the display panel. Damage or poor connections can disrupt the signal and lead to color distortions, flickering, or other visual artifacts. Try checking that the cable is securely plugged into both the computer and the monitor.

To test if the cable is at fault, try using a different video cable of the same type (e.g., HDMI, DisplayPort, DVI). If the issue resolves itself when using a different cable, it indicates the original cable was indeed the source of the problem. Also, inspect the cable for any visible damage such as bends, frayed wires, or damaged connectors. Replacing the faulty cable is usually a simple and cost-effective solution.

How do I check my display color profile settings?

Checking your display color profile settings is crucial because an incorrect or corrupted profile can cause color inaccuracies, including the appearance of overly vibrant or neon-like colors. On Windows, search for “Color Management” and open the control panel. Here, you can see the profiles associated with your display and set a default profile. On macOS, go to System Preferences > Displays > Color and choose a different profile to see if the issue is resolved.

It’s recommended to try using the default color profile specific to your monitor or the standard sRGB profile. If you suspect a corrupted profile, you can try creating a new profile using the display calibration tools built into your operating system. Alternatively, you can search for and download a color profile specifically designed for your monitor model from the manufacturer’s website. Ensure the profile is compatible with your operating system.

Can overheating cause my screen to display neon colors?

Yes, overheating, especially of the graphics processing unit (GPU), can absolutely lead to various display issues, including the appearance of distorted or neon-like colors. When the GPU gets too hot, it can malfunction and produce incorrect output. This can manifest as color artifacts, screen flickering, or complete system crashes. High ambient temperatures, dust buildup in the computer case, and a failing cooling system can all contribute to GPU overheating.

To address overheating, ensure adequate ventilation around your computer. Clean any dust that has accumulated inside the case, especially around the GPU and CPU coolers. Consider using monitoring software to track your GPU temperature during normal usage and gaming. If the temperature is consistently high, you may need to upgrade your cooling solution or seek professional help to diagnose and repair any hardware issues.

Is it possible that the problem is with my monitor itself and not my computer?

Absolutely. While the graphics card and drivers are common culprits, the monitor itself can also be the source of the neon colors problem. The monitor’s internal electronics, particularly the panel and the backlight system, can degrade over time or become damaged, leading to color distortions. This is especially true for older monitors. A faulty panel or backlight can cause colors to appear overly saturated or inaccurate.

To determine if the monitor is the problem, try connecting it to a different computer or device (e.g., a laptop, gaming console). If the neon colors persist when the monitor is connected to another device, it strongly suggests that the monitor itself is the issue. You can also try resetting the monitor to its factory settings through its built-in menu. If the problem remains, the monitor may require repair or replacement.
